Body

Origins and Family

Emma Briggs was born on +1824-03-24T00:00:00Z[2]. Her father was John Briggs[4]. Her mother was Jane Dodson[5].

Personal Life

Spouses include Æneas Ranald Macdonell[6], 1825–1867[17] and Underwood French[7]. Children include Emma Jane Macdonell[8]; Charlotte Lindsay Macdonell[9]; Æneas Ranald Westrop Macdonell, 20th of Glengarry[10], 1847–1901[18]; and John Bird Macdonell[11].
